Emanations Specialist III

ParsonsArlington, TX

About The Position

Parsons is looking for an amazingly talented Emanations Specialist III to join our team! What You'll Be Doing: Provides domestic and overseas support through countermeasure testing, assessment, and solution development. The role involves analyzing acoustic and RF vulnerabilities, recommending appropriate mitigations, and documenting findings in detailed reports following overseas travel. The specialist develops new countermeasure solutions and testing methodologies in collaboration with the Intelligence Community (IC) and research partners, and participates in U.S. Government interagency working groups and occasionally engages with national research labs and industry partners. Responsibilities include preparing and executing test plans aligned with branch priorities, maintaining and safely operating lab test equipment, performing preventive maintenance, and tracking equipment usage. The Emanations Specialist is responsible for working with data throughout its lifecycle, including collection, management, analysis, reporting, and secure disposition, to support technical and operational requirements.

Requirements

  • Active Top Secret security clearance with SCI eligibility.
  • Eligible for and able to obtain and maintain required security clearance/access approvals.
  • Bachelor’s degree or equivalent school/work experience.
  • Strong understanding of acoustic properties, measurement and analysis methodologies, and safe operation procedures for test equipment.
  • Knowledge of Intelligence Community standards and directives, relevant industry standards, and regulations governing the use of classified materials.
  • Proficiency in using electronic test equipment, including multimeters, spectrum analyzers, oscilloscopes, audio and acoustic analyzers.
  • Knowledge of safety standards for test and lab environments.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ft O365.
  • Ability to interact effectively with individuals or groups outside their organization or agency.
  • Demonstrated experience working with data throughout its lifecycle, including collection, management, analysis, reporting, and secure disposition.
  • Positive attitude, teamwork skills, self-motivation, and ability to work with minimal supervision.
  • Strong attention to detail, multitasking ability, and capacity to manage multiple projects in a fast-paced environment.
  • Ability to perform physical activities such as climbing, manual labor, using ladders, and working on construction sites.
